What is the Average Value Calculator?

The Average Value Calculator is an online tool that allows users to:

  • Compute the mean (average) of a dataset.
  • Determine the median (middle value when numbers are sorted).
  • Identify the mode (most frequently occurring number).
  • Count the total number of entries in the dataset.

Practical Example

Imagine you have the following numbers: 10, 20, 30, 40, 50, 20.

  1. Enter them into the calculator: 10, 20, 30, 40, 50, 20.
  2. Click Calculate.
  3. The tool computes:
    • Mean: 28.333
    • Median: 25
    • Mode: 20
    • Count: 6

This allows you to quickly understand your dataset’s central tendency and frequency distribution without manually performing calculations.

6. How is the mean calculated?
The mean is the sum of all numbers divided by the total count.

7. How is the median calculated?
The median is the middle value when numbers are sorted in ascending order.

8. How is the mode determined?
The mode is the number that occurs most frequently.
